As facility locations begin to contemplate lifting pandemic-related workplace restrictions, there are several issues that must be carefully considered. It will be necessary to follow and implement any and all local governmental orders, mandates or requirements, including the key issue of when workplaces are permitted to re-open. Personnel health and safety will remain paramount.
“Re-opening” in this context means the return of personnel to office locations, as well as the transition of work-from-home personnel back to operating locations. There is no one-size-fits-all approach. Some tailored and individualized decision-making, as is the norm irrespective of the current pandemic, will be necessary and prudent.
